    I'm not too concerned about that. I'm just happy that Ford and Hughes are on the mound and pitching right now. Ashcraft is rehabbing his groin and Self, Price, and McQuary aren't pitching this summer. Unless JP France is pitching somewhere else he's resting too. Barlow and Billingsley will benefit from pitching in the Cape. Ethan Small is rehabbing as well.

    We're going to have a potential first round pick ace in Pilkington followed up by two fifth year seniors in France and Billingsley- and I thought Billingsley pitched very well at the end of the year. Hopefully one of either Ashcraft or McQuary will step up and take a weekend spot, but if not we're still in decent shape as far as the weekend rotation is concerned. A bullpen with Ford, Small, Self, Price, Barlow, and I really like Jared Leibelt who is a JUCO guy that we have coming in should be much better than what we had this year- even if a couple of those guys don't pan out.

    Since some of those guys aren't pitching this summer, this fall is going to be very key to their development.
